Software estimation industry data

Effective cost estimation for software development projects is one of the most important software development activities. A big project is made manageable by first breaking it down. Software cost estimation will the industry ever learn. This is an argument, and like all arguments, its supports a specific position.

Disciplined software engineering software engineering institute. The construction management software tool helps your business by providing uptodate pricing information along with multiple estimating tools and other resources. No proper industry standard exist for this technique. Construction cost estimating software, also known as construction bidding software, helps estimators calculate material and labor costs as well as produce detailed, professional proposals from these estimates.

Some information required by existing software sizing methods is difficult to predict in the early stage of software development. Estimation of the size of software is an essential part of software project management. Software estimation is not an inherently bad process. Estimation determines how much money, effort, resources, and time it will take to build a specific system or product. Promote credibility among management executives with customer data. In a world trending away from traditional waterfall and toward agile development methodologies, it would be understandable to assume that there is no longer a need for software project estimation. That is why this approach to cost estimation in software engineering finds its best application when a customer request goes far beyond a trivial engineering task. Improving size estimates using historical data ieee software. Rsmeans data is north americas leading construction estimating database available in a variety of formats. Cost estimating software estimating the full project lifecycle. This amount of data is enough to estimate for the future projects. Determine your materials, equipment, and labor cost by using prebuilt and customizable databases, based on industry.

The software estimation process includes estimating the size of the software product to be produced, estimating the effort required, developing preliminary project schedules, and finally, estimating overall cost of the project. Global construction estimation software market 2020 industry. As such, business organizations can finetune the respective bids that suit unique business projects and requirements. Since 1978, qsm has collected completed project data from licensed slim suite users and trained qsm consulting staff. Estimating software for the insurance repair industry. Project estimation tools that use isbsg data isbsg. Cost estimating software manufacturing suppliers, oems. Software cost estimation is a continuing activity which starts at the proposal stage and continues through the lift time of a project. Most of the research has focused on the construction of formal software effort estimation models. The model depicts the main processesfunctions involved in software and flow of data. Accurate estimations determine the overall success of a software project.

Continual cost estimation is to ensure that the spending is in line with the budget. Access accurate and uptodate building construction costs data that helps pre construction managers, architects, engineers, contractors and others to precisely project and control cost estimation of both new building construction and renovation projects. They are essential for effective project planning and management. Clearly, there is a serious issue in estimating a realistic, software project budget. Effort estimates may be used as input to project plans, iteration plans, budgets, investment analyses, pricing processes and bidding rounds. Software projects are often late and overbudget and this leads to major problems for software customers. This is not because estimators are regularly unqualified or poorly informed it is primarily because of the large and growing number of complexities and dependencies that must be factored into software project estimates.

Access accurate and uptodate building construction costs data that helps pre construction managers, architects, engineers, contractors and others to precisely project and control cost estimation. One can find a very good cocomo based estimation software from the usc university of southern california website at this link. It covers estimation methods and provides an overview and evaluation of popular estimation tools. Software test estimation techniques test effort estimation. Seer for software seersem software cost estimation galorath. The quantification step is based on mechanical processes, e. Richard clayton software estimation is a losing game. Consulting data is also collected by permission during productivity assessment, benchmark, software estimation. Xactimate, from isos sister company xactware, is a software system for estimating the cost of repairs and reconstruction for residential and commercial structures. Building and construction benchmark estimating software. He was the international secretary for isoiec jtc1 sc7. Estimation techniques quick guide estimation is the process of finding an estimate, or approximation, which is a value that can be used for some purpose even if input data may be incomplete, unc. Software test estimation is the practice that requires the involvement of experienced professionals as well as the introduction of industry wide best practices like test case point and uses case point methods.

Can anyone provide me a few data sets for software cost estimation. This chapter introduces the international software benchmarking standards group isbsg repository and its use as a foundation of the software project estimation process. Furthermore, they dont learn from the past and have no data of similar completed projects. The comparison of the software cost estimating methods. Our estimation techniques are proven to be accurate and provide an independent estimate of a projects budget and schedule. Promote credibility among management executives with customer data driven models.

It is very difficult to estimate the cost of software. It presents the isbsg group provides an overview of the isbsg data. It is also important for adopting an open mind for customizing the required processes. Nesma, together with iceaa, is developing the software cost estimation body of knowledge and certification.

Benchmark estimating software offers quantity takeoff and estimating solutions for the building and construction industry. Localized, accurate and complete, rsmeans data is the construction industry. It helps the project manager to further predict the effort and time which will be needed to build the project. Where is the software industry with estimation of project why are we bad at estimating. Industrial solution when schedules, resources and costs need to remain insync managing changing targets as well as available certified labor, planning outages, visibility into assumptions and detailed craft man hours is simplified with hard dollar industrial estimating software.

Leading software companies collaborate with isbsg to produce project estimation tools that will assist with the planning and management of your project. Like all of mr mcconnells books, he provides crystal clear writing with tons of techniques that are ready for application in the real world. Software engineering project size estimation techniques. Cost estimation is one of the most challenging tasks in project management. Software cost estimation through market trading pmi. Use established methodology to avoid inaccurate calculations or overlooked factors in homegrown spreadsheets. Software estimation by steve mcconnell provides a very broad overview of many ways to reduce the software estimation errors for your development cycle. The software also provides access to an extensive library of prebuilt, industryspecific material libraries, according to its website. It generates an estimate based on your input of how much of each material will be needed and what labor, equipment, and overhead will be involved. The insight comes from experts in the fields of software development and. Advanced geostistics is a stateoftheart and industry benchmarked software solution for mineral resource and reserve estimation. Assure data driven accuracy of industry proven cost models. It presents the isbsg group provides an overview of the isbsg data collection procedures.

Total metrics consultants use international iso standard techniqes to measure the functional size of your project function points. As a whole, the software industry doesnt estimate projects well and doesnt use estimates. Size estimation plays a key role in effort estimation that has a crucial impact on software projects in the software industry. In these techniques, the experts perform estimation. Like nearly all subsegments of the it services industry, the enterprise software. These industry data models may not be as accurate as your own historical data, but they can give you useful ballpark effort estimates. Complete construction cost and estimating software. Software estimation certification training simplilearn. There are different software testing estimation techniques which can be used for estimating a task. Software development cost estimating guidebook price systems. Estimation is the process of finding an estimate, or approximation, which is a value that can be used for some purpose even if input data may be incomplete, uncertain, or unstable. Resource estimation advanced geostatistics datamine.

Viewpoint estimating software for construction save time, simplify workflow, and prepare more winning bids with viewpoint estimating. Real industry data sets for software projects in agile development. Rsmeans data is north americas leading construction estimating database. Manufacturing data library for estimating software costimator comes loaded with industry validated cost models and time standards that the enables the system to support the cost estimating. Use the productivity data query tool to generate estimates from the isbsg repository for. This is a more detailed study on the importance of accurate estimates. Global contact center software market by newest industry data.

Abran has over 20 years of industry experience in information systems development and software engineering. With slimestimate, youll instantly know the cost, time, and effort required to satisfy any set of requirements, and the best strategies for designing and implementing your project. As a whole, the software industry doesnt estimate projects well and doesnt use estimates appropriately. Our software estimation course will train you to prepare precise estimations for executing a software project, make effective cost estimations, and deploy the right number of resources for a particular software project. In 2020, it spending on enterprise software is expected to amount to around 503 billion u. Effective software project estimation is one of the most challenging and important activities in software development. Worldwide it enterprise software spending 20092021 statista. It is incumbent on the industry to get better software effort estimation. Use the iot calculator tool to help your business determine how much to invest in your iot data cost depending on your location and data needs. Xactimate estimating software for the insurance repair industry. Christof ebert an estimate is a quantitative assessment of a future endeavors likely cost or outcome. Apr 24, 2020 industrial solution when schedules, resources and costs need to remain insync managing changing targets as well as available certified labor, planning outages, visibility into assumptions and detailed craft man hours is simplified with hard dollar industrial estimating software. Dec 26, 20 before deep diving into the estimation world i assume that historical data or industry specific data must be of more than 100 projects.

Xactimate estimating software for the insurance repair. With a catalog of new features, xactimate is more powerful than ever. Data discovery software market share,size 2019 global. Common features of construction estimating software. Proper project planning and control is not possible without a sound and reliable estimate. Jun 15, 2007 estimation has always been one of the riskiest aspects of project or program planning. Cost estimation software true planning price systems. Software estimation techniques common test estimation. Apr 27, 2015 he is also cochair of the common software measurement international consortium. Another software is from construx which is free to use and can be downloaded from here. Best residential construction estimating software 2020.

Popular construction estimating software common features of construction estimating software construction cost estimating software, also known as construction bidding software, helps estimators calculate material and labor costs as well as produce detailed, professional proposals from these estimates. Conceptual data modelbased software size estimation for. Still other approaches use historical project data to fit estimation models, such as cocomo. Software researchers and practitioners have been addressing the problems of effort estimation for software development projects since at least the 1960s. Complete construction cost and estimating software viewpoint. The availability of isbsg data, relevant analysis reports and other materials are a crucial part of this scebok. Software cost estimation is the process of predicting the effort required to develop a. Estimation is the process of finding an estimate, or approximation, which is a value that can be used for some purpose even if input data may be incomplete, uncertain, or unstable estimation. The course is designed to ensure that you pass the software estimation. Mar 31, 2020 cdn newswire via comtex has added a new report to its catalog titled global construction estimation software market. People typically use it to forecast a projects cost, size, resources, effort, or duration.

Cost estimating software cleopatra enterprise covers all estimates from feed to. Future projects may be delayed due to the overestimation of the current project duration. Delphi technique this is one of the widely used software testing estimation. As many as 60 factors can affect the time and effort to develop software such as complexity, work environment, executive support, technical experience, requirements volatility. Benchmark estimating software is suited to commercial companies operating in the general construction market, as well as subcontractors who specialise in areas like precast concrete, plumbing and formworkscaffolding works.

Software estimation is a losing game should we even bother. Furthermore, generic estimation models cannot be trusted to provide credible estimates for projects as complex as software projects. Introduction to software estimation tutorial simplilearn. Determine your materials, equipment, and labor cost by using prebuilt and customizable databases, based on industry standard labor units. Enhance estimating precision with discrete numerical values correlated to historical data. Software project estimation effective software project estimation is one of the most challenging and important activities in software development. Its literally the equivalent of making a weather forecast. In software development, effort estimation is the process of predicting the most realistic amount of effort required to develop or maintain software based on incomplete, uncertain and noisy input. In both of these software tools you can calibrate using historical data for getting accurate estimates. Expert judgment techniques involve consulting with software estimation expert or a group of experts, and use their experience and understanding of the proposed project to arrive at an estimate. Future projects may be delayed due to the overestimation.

Why software estimation is more important now than ever. Only this way can wasteful delays and overspends be avoided. Then its time to graduate from clumsy spreadsheets to the industrys best systems and software project estimation toolqsms slimestimate. As an additional module of the globally recognised studio rm, this sophisticated software provides access to a comprehensive set of geostatistical algorithms that can be used. Combined with industry productivity data isbsg s and sophisticated estimation. Press release data discovery software market share,size 2019 global industry estimation, current industry status, growth opportunities, top key players, target audience. Sep 20, 2019 press release global contact center software market by newest industry data, future trends, market estimation and forecast 20192024 published.

1542 1107 856 1151 217 362 197 1521 912 207 1370 707 169 982 1177 682 682 916 566 193 204 1084 1333 1474 1296 1437 1492 168 1324 896 1336 283 777 759 915 1191 1345 1287 508 159 910 53 1273 879 554